You could go to a walk-in urgent care center to get a flu test, although this will only tell you if you have the regular flu. There is no rapid test for the swine flu yet. The good this will do is to see if you need to quarantine yourself from work and your children. Otherwise, if you are having mild flu-like symptoms and do no have underlying illness/pregnancy it is really not necessary to see a physician.

The problem is that if its flu (swine or otherwise) there isn't much they can do.

I'm just getting over being sick for 2 1/2 weeks and it started pretty much as you describe. I went to my doctor who told me it was "probably flu" given the chills, fevers and aches. When I asked which one, he told me "probably seasonal" but he really wasn't sure and wasn't inclined to test.

I went on day 5 only because it was becoming respiratory at that point and wanted to make sure it wasn't in my chest. He also told me that he wouldn't have prescribed tamiflu, even if I was there earlier because I didn't "fit" into one of the CDC's categories.

After reading a lot online, I'm convinced that I had swine flu and that a lot of people have it.

My good friend who got sick a week later was given a Z pack because her doctor thought he heard " a little something" in her chest. Unfortunately, she finished the Z pack a week ago and still feels lousy. When she called the doctor back, she also got the its probably flu song and dance.

So take care of yourself. Although I felt pretty lousy, after the first few days I was functioning, just tired. In your case, I might get seen sooner, rather than later, only because you work with kids.
